Hurricane Impact Windows
Most Washington Park homes still have their original jalousie windows. Those louvered glass panes cannot accept impact film, cannot be partially upgraded, and automatically trigger a full-frame replacement under current Broward County permitting. We remove the old aluminum frame, inspect the wood buck inside the CBS wall for rot or termite damage, flash the rough opening properly, and set a fusion-welded impact-rated window with stainless hardware. A typical impact window install here runs $900-$1,800 per opening, and most single-visit jobs take one day for three to five windows.

Impact Sliding Glass Doors
Salt air near Washington Park eats the rollers and tracks on original aluminum sliders within a decade. The door binds in July, the lock no longer lines up, and wind-driven rain finds the gap. We replace the entire frame with an impact-rated slider, not just the rollers, because the code requirement applies to the whole assembly. Impact sliders in Washington Park typically run $3,500-$7,000 installed, depending on width and glass package.

Impact Entry & French Doors
Lightweight single-pane aluminum-frame entry doors from the 1960s and 1970s are common on Washington Park’s CBS homes, and they’re doing very little against either forced entry or hurricane wind loads. We install impact-rated entry and French doors with multi-point locks, full-perimeter weatherstripping, and stainless hinges that won’t corrode the way the originals did. Impact entry doors in Washington Park generally run $2,400-$5,500. French door pairs run higher, $4,500-$9,000, because of the additional glass area and hardware.

Impact Garage Doors
A garage door is the largest single opening on most Washington Park houses, and an unbraced door is a common wind-mitigation inspection failure. We install code-compliant impact-rated garage doors with reinforced tracks and bracing that meet Broward County wind load requirements. Expect $1,800-$4,200 for a single-car impact garage door and $2,800-$6,000 for a double, fully installed.

Common Impact Windows & Doors Problems We See in Washington Park Homes
- Salt-eaten jalousie hardware. On a 1962 CBS house near NW 20th Avenue, we pulled a corroded aluminum jalousie sash that had been siliconed shut by a previous owner. The jamb screws were so salt-eaten they crumbled, and the original opening had no flashing tape at all. We set a fusion-welded impact-rated casement with stainless hardware, flashed the rough opening, and brought the whole wall into wind-mitigation compliance. Jalousie jamb screws and sash tracks corrode within 10-15 years of installation this close to the coast.
- UV-driven seal failure in aging insulated glass. Fog between panes means the seal is dead and the argon fill is gone. That single-pane “insulated” unit now has a higher U-factor and a higher cooling load, and Broward County’s humid UV environment accelerates the failure on older units. Seal failure isn’t repairable on most original Washington Park windows; it’s a replacement.
- Wind-driven rain infiltration through unflashed rough openings. The original rough openings in many Washington Park CBS homes were never flashed. Decades of wind-driven rain works into the wood bucks inside the block walls, rots them from the inside, and hides the damage behind stucco until the window is pulled. We see it on nearly every tear-out we do here.
- Binding doors from corroded rollers and hinges. Lightweight aluminum sliders and entry doors from the 1960s and 1970s corrode at the rollers, the hinge screws, and the lock strike. The door binds in the humid summer months, and the deadbolt stops lining up. A replacement sash won’t fix a corroded frame; the whole assembly has to come out.
Pricing for Impact Windows & Doors in Washington Park, FL
Washington Park pricing runs slightly higher than inland Broward County because the salt-air exposure demands corrosion-resistant hardware and marine-grade finishes that the cheap spec skips. Here’s what you can expect for this market:
- Impact window, single opening: $900-$1,800
- Impact entry door: $2,400-$5,500
- Impact sliding glass door: $3,500-$7,000
- Impact French door pair: $4,500-$9,000
- Impact garage door, single: $1,800-$4,200
- Impact garage door, double: $2,800-$6,000
- Wind mitigation inspection and retrofitting: $250-$800 depending on scope
The price gap between the coastal-spec and the inland-spec version of the same job comes down to fasteners, finishes, and flashing. Stainless hardware, hot-dip galvanized anchors, and marine-grade frame coatings cost more up front, but the inland-spec version with zinc hardware and basic aluminum finishes corrodes within a decade this close to the salt air. The cheap spec costs more within ten years. We quote the coastal spec by default in Washington Park because it’s the only spec that makes sense here.
